Chassis, Suspension, Brakes & Wheels

FrontbrakesDouble disc. Two-piston calipers.
Frontbrakesdiameter336 mm (13.2 inches)
Frontsuspension41mm fork
Fronttyre140/80-17
Frontwheeltravel102 mm (4.0 inches)
Rake33.0°
RearbrakesSingle disc. Single-piston caliper.
Rearbrakesdiameter296 mm (11.7 inches)
RearsuspensionSingle shock
Reartyre170/80-15
Rearwheeltravel99 mm (3.9 inches)
Trail118 mm (4.6 inches)

Engine & Transmission

Borexstroke89.5 x 104.3 mm (3.5 x 4.1 inches)
Compression9.2:1
CoolingsystemLiquid
Displacement1312.00 ccm (80.06 cubic inches)
EmissiondetailsMeets current EPA standards. California version meets current California Air Resources Board (CARB) standards and may differ slightly due to emissions equipment.
EnginedetailsV2, four-stroke
Enginetype52º V-twin engine
Fuelconsumption5.11 litres/100 km (19.6 km/l or 46.03 mpg)
FuelsystemInjection. PGM-FI with automatic enrichment circuit, one 38mm throttle body
Gearbox5-speed
Greenhousegases118.6 CO2 g/km. (CO2 - Carbon dioxide emission)
IgnitionDigital with 3-D mapping, two spark plugs per cylinder
TransmissiontypefinaldriveShaft drive (cardan)
Valvespercylinder3

Other Specifications

CarryingcapacityLeather overlaid protective hard saddlebags.
ColoroptionsBlack
CommentsModel ID: VT1300CT
FactorywarrantyOne year. Unlimited milage. Transferable.
StarterElectric

Physical Measures & Capacities

Fuelcapacity16.65 litres (4.40 gallons)
Seatheight681 mm (26.8 inches) If adjustable, lowest setting.
Weightincloilgasetc323.0 kg (712.0 pounds)

About Honda Interstate 2015

Introducing the 2015 Honda Interstate, a motorcycle that effortlessly blends classic touring aesthetics with modern engineering. Positioned within Honda's acclaimed touring category, the Interstate is designed for riders who crave both comfort and performance on long journeys. With a price tag starting at $13,240, it’s an investment for those who want to experience the open road in style. This bike is not just about looks; it’s built for those who have a passion for adventure and a desire for a reliable companion on any trip.

At the heart of the Honda Interstate lies a robust 1312cc V2 four-stroke engine, delivering a thrilling blend of power and smooth torque. The engine features a compression ratio of 9.2:1 and a digital ignition system with 3-D mapping for optimal performance, ensuring that every twist of the throttle is met with a responsive surge of power. With a 5-speed gearbox and shaft drive, the Interstate provides a seamless riding experience, whether you’re cruising down the highway or navigating through city streets. Riders can expect impressive fuel efficiency at 5.11 liters per 100 km, equating to approximately 46.03 mpg, making it a practical choice for long-distance travel.

The 2015 Honda Interstate boasts several key features and advanced technologies that enhance both comfort and safety. Its sleek design is complemented by a 41mm front fork and a single shock rear suspension, providing a balanced ride with 4.0 inches of front travel and 3.9 inches in the rear. The bike is equipped with double disc front brakes and a single disc rear brake, ensuring effective stopping power. The low seat height of 26.8 inches makes it accessible for riders of various heights, while the electric starter adds convenience to your journey. With a one-year transferable warranty, you can ride with confidence, knowing that Honda stands firmly behind its engineering prowess.
